Initial stages of surface erosion have been studied for NaCl and LiF single crystals bombarded by Ar+ ions with 20 keV. For irradiation with doses D=1010-1011 ions/cm2, exoelectron emission has been used, whereas for higher doses, we have used electron microscopy. Two stages of initial surface erosion have been identified; for small doses, there is slow development of atomic-scale roughening, which reaches its peak when areas damaged by closest incident ions start to overlap, and then, beginning with D=1016 ions/cm2, there is rapid etching, deep into the crystal, followed by the emergence of secondary microscopic structure, i.e. caverns, concentric closed steps and terraces. Ion-induced surface structure of alkali halide crystals has been shown to depend strongly on the presence of foreign particles on the surface, as well as on segregation. Topography of thin carbon films and some metals have been discussed. 相似文献

The heat-resistant steel 20Kh3MVF-Sh is used for toothed gears employed in pumps of turbojet engines. In service, the working surface of the gears is subjected to intensive wear. Using gas-phase carburizing to case-harden such gears has proven to be insufficiently effective. In this work we have investigated the structure, the chemical composition, and the wear resistance of 20Kh3MVF-Sh steel after ion carbonitriding. We have obtained regression equations relating the wear resistance characteristics to the carbon and nitrogen concentration and the hardness of the diffusion layer. We have developed a combination process for ion carbonitriding which increases the wear resistance or steel 20Kh3MVF-Sh.N. É. Bauman State Technical University, Moscow. MAKB TEMP. The results of development work on a new generation of fuel elements based on microfuel for VVÉR reactors using the basic data from post-reactor investigations and bench tests in experiments simulating LOCA for existing fuel elements with ceramic fuel are presented. It is shown that cermet fuel elements will make it possible to realize most fully the advantages of such fuel, specifically, to develop a sealed first loop and to simplify and reduce the cost of safety, automatic control, radiation protection, coolant puification, and other systems. For example, cermet fuel elements in VVÉR-1500 reactors can improve safety under various operating conditions, maneuverability, vibrational strength, fuel assembly lifetime, and geometric stability of fuel elements. 相似文献

This paper examines the physicochemical properties and microstructure of brushite calcium phosphate cements possessing strength acceptable for application in surgery (15–20 MPa) and ensuring an optimal acidity (pH 6.5–7.5) of solutions in contact with them. Holding in a physiological saline produces significant changes in the microstructure of the cement relative to that before immersion in the solution: it causes a transformation of the most soluble components into platelike hydroxyapatite crystals. 相似文献

A conceptual approach is proposed to determining the minimum achievable number of control organs in the safety and control
system and the minimum effectiveness of emergency shielding of VVéR reactors. This approach includes a new probabilistic method
of determining the effectiveness of emergency shielding with failures of different numbers of control organs and a decrease
in the excess conservatism in performing thermohydraulic analysis. The modern safety ideology is used. For VVéR-1000, it is
shown that emergency shielding with 49 control organs is sufficient for the determining anticipated accident with steam-pipe
rupture.
